Legal Standards for Expert Testimony Admission
Legal standards for expert testimony admission serve as fundamental guidelines ensuring that only reliable and relevant expert opinions are considered in court. These standards govern whether an expert’s testimony can be deemed sufficiently credible for use in a legal proceeding.
The most influential standards include the Frye and Daubert rules, which have evolved over time to promote scientific rigor. The Frye standard emphasizes that expert testimony must be based on techniques accepted by the relevant scientific community.
In contrast, the Daubert ruling offers a more flexible approach, requiring judges to act as "gatekeepers" to assess whether the expert’s methodology is scientifically valid, applies to the case, and produces reliable results. This assessment involves examining factors like testability, peer review, error rates, and general acceptance.
Understanding these legal standards is critical for evaluating expert testimony validity. They help determine whether the evidence meets the court’s criteria, ultimately impacting the credibility of the expert’s proof presented during legal proceedings.
Frye Standard and Its Modern Implications
The Frye standard, originating from the 1923 case Frye v. United States, emphasizes that scientific evidence must be generally accepted by the relevant scientific community to be admissible in court. This criterion prioritized the consensus among peers over individual validation.
In modern legal practice, the Frye standard’s influence has waned, particularly after the 1993 Daubert ruling. However, some jurisdictions still adhere to Frye, especially for determining whether scientific methods are sufficiently established to warrant inclusion as evidence.
The implications for evaluating expert testimony validity are significant, as Frye emphasizes the importance of reliability based on general acceptance. This approach contrasts with the more flexible Daubert criteria, which consider factors like testing, error rates, and peer review.
Understanding Frye’s legacy helps legal professionals determine whether certain scientific evidence meets threshold requirements and how to approach expert testimony evaluation within different jurisdictions.
Daubert Ruling: Criteria for Validity Assessment
The Daubert ruling establishes specific criteria for evaluating the validity of expert testimony in legal proceedings. Its primary purpose is to ensure that scientific evidence presented is both reliable and relevant. The courts act as gatekeepers, assessing whether the expert’s methodology is scientifically valid before allowing it as evidence.
The key criteria include whether the theory or technique has been tested, subjected to peer review, has known or potential error rates, and is generally accepted in the relevant scientific community. These factors help determine if the expert’s opinion is grounded in scientifically sound principles, which is essential for evaluating expert testimony validity.
In addition, the court considers the overall scientific validity and whether the methodology is applicable to the facts of the case. This comprehensive assessment aims to prevent unreliable or unsubstantiated evidence from influencing legal outcomes, fostering fairness in the evaluation of proof through expert testimony.

Potential Biases and Conflicts of Interest
Potential biases and conflicts of interest can significantly impact the perceived validity of expert testimony. When experts have financial or personal stakes related to the case, their objectivity may be compromised, leading to skewed opinions. Recognizing such biases is vital in evaluating the credibility of expert evidence.
Financial incentives, such as consulting fees, retainers, or relationships with certain parties, can influence an expert’s conclusions. Additionally, conflicts of interest—like prior collaborations with one party—may subconsciously or consciously sway their findings. Legal professionals must scrutinize these relationships to assess potential bias.
Experts may also be influenced by cognitive biases or pressures from retaining parties, which can affect their neutrality. Carefully examining an expert’s background, funding sources, and ties to involved parties helps determine the extent of potential conflicts of interest and ensures the integrity of the evaluation process.

Challenging the Expert’s Methodology
Challenging the expert’s methodology involves scrutinizing the scientific or technical processes used to form their conclusions. Legal professionals should identify whether established procedures underpin the expert’s analysis.
Critical evaluation begins with examining if the methodology aligns with accepted scientific standards. A flawed or unconventional approach can undermine the reliability of the expert’s testimony, making it essential to question its validity.
Key steps include assessing whether the methods are reproducible and transparent. Experts should clarify their procedures clearly and consistently; any ambiguity can be grounds for skepticism. Inconsistent or unsupported techniques may weaken the credibility of the testimony.
Additionally, legal practitioners should evaluate whether the methodology appropriately addresses the case-specific facts. Using irrelevant or outdated methods can distort findings, so challenging the relevance and currency of the approach is vital in evaluating expert testimony validity.
